Ihab F. Ilyas is a Professor Emeritus and Adjunct Professor at the Cheriton School of Computer Science, University of Waterloo. He obtained his PhD from Purdue University in 2004. With a strong academic background in data management, his research interests are focused on probabilistic uncertain data management, machine learning for data quality enrichment, and big data information extraction. He has contributed significantly to the field through his numerous publications and presentations. Dr. Ilyas maintains a personal webpage showcasing his work and interests. He is part of the Adjunct Professors and Emeritus groups within the University.
